Feel free to experiment with the other Warlords modules as well, you will find details on how to use them in their module windows.You can also use empty triggers in the same way (in case you reach maximum group limit).If you don't want to rely on random spawn positions, you can use Warlords Spawn Point modules.Repeat this for other sectors until you've got all the sectors and bases linked in a reasonable way.Connecting sectors defines which sectors need to be captured before unlocking a new sector.Connect the bases and the sectors by right clicking on any of them, selecting "Connect > Sync to" and left clicking on the sector or base you want to connect.You can change various parameters for individual sectors and bases in their module windows.

Place Warlords Sector modules on desired sector locations.Don't forget to properly set up the side parameter in the module window!.Place two Warlords Base modules (one for each faction) on the locations you want to have the starting faction bases.Feel free to tweak the settings in the module window (you open this window by double clicking on a placed module icon).Place the Warlords Init module anywhere on the map (its position is irrelevant).All Warlords modules can be found under Systems > Warlords.Here you will find the summary of work that needs to be done in the scenario editor.
